3-Vehicle Crash Closes All Eastbound Lanes of Hwy 401 at Hwy 8 in Cambridge

Highway 401, the arterial backbone of Ontario’s transportation network, is often a river of steel and motion, carrying thousands of commuters daily. Recently, however, that flow was abruptly halted in Cambridge when a three-vehicle collision closed all eastbound lanes at the interchange with Highway 8. The incident, which occurred during peak travel hours, served as a stark reminder of the vulnerability inherent in high-speed transit and the fragility of daily routines.

Emergency responders arrived swiftly to a scene of twisted metal and scattered debris. While details of the cause remain under investigation, initial reports suggest that changing weather conditions or driver error may have played a role. The impact was significant enough to disable multiple vehicles, requiring heavy equipment for clearance and extensive cleanup efforts.
